regardless of what justin says....or anyone else for that matter.....I SWEAR by upgraded sway LINKS to go along with my sway bar.

I have both progress bar and endlinks and it even better/

so the moog is a little bigger than oem....that a good thing.
invest in the other side moog when you have some coin


i had links in my jeep with addco sway bars front and back. where the links shine is when you are on a sweeping curve and you hit a bump....normally it bumps you towards the outside, but not with links, it stays planted.

iCrap, I dont know your suspension mods, but if stock and just upgraded RSB, you'll need to be careful going over bumps.

when one side is higher than the other it stresses the RSB mount.
go over bumps EVENLY if stock, or you'll end up with a torn mount at the subframe.

Rob will disagree with me, butt, the thicker RSB will stress the subframe mount if one side is higher than the other.


stiffer rear end springs will solve that.



at an engineering point of view, the thicker end link is not needed. as all it does is provide a pivot point to your lower control arm and RSB.
the only advantage to the MOOGS is the way its bolted on, preventing stripage.
